Skip to content
View BradleyChatha's full-sized avatar

Organizations

@Aim-Educational @SdlangInitiative

Block or report BradleyChatha

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Please don't include any personal information such as legal names or email addresses. Maximum 100 characters, mark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
BradleyChatha/README.md

Bradley Chatha Logo

LinkedIn

Welcome to my project graveyard Github! I've been programming as a hobby for 11 years, and currently work as a DevOps Engineer.

Projects

I'm really spotty when it comes to supporting my projects, but here's a few of my recent favourites:

  • Juptune - A medium-level asynchronous I/O library for D.
  • Marmos - A semi-generic tool for generating documentation from D source code, written in D and TypeScript.
  • deusex-timer - A speedrun timer for the original Deus Ex, written in D.

Some honorable mentions:

  • Sdlang Initiative - Provides implementations for sdlang in various languages. Abandoned due to lack of interest (in both sdlang itself and my own interest).
  • JCLI - A metaprogramming-heavy CLI library for D. I let someone else half-take over since I lost interest, but it's functionally abandoned.
  • Lumars - Provides a more natural interface between Lua and D. Not fully abandoned, but not a priority for me to spend time on since I have other interesting projects instead.

And then there's the rest of the my Github projects in their various states of completion. 99% of it is just historical trash, but there's a few interesting bits scattered about.

Contact

You can contact me via:

Pinned Loading

  1. Juptune/juptune Juptune/juptune Public

    Async I/O framework for D based on Linux's io_uring

    D

  2. lumars lumars Public

    A high-level, low-GC wrapper around Lua where high-level and low-level can easily be mixed together.

    D 27 4

  3. Juptune/marmos Juptune/marmos Public

    Flexible Documentation Generation for D

    D 2

  4. deusex-timer deusex-timer Public

    D